[1]项目中有这样的需求,要怎么解决呢。。。默认复选框是全选状态,也可以取消某一个状态,至少选择4个选项才可以点击下一步。这个要怎么实现啊
html:
原料进厂
模块组装
成品
质检
仓储
物流
销售
上一步
下一步
js:
export default {
data () {
return {
checked: true,
isSave: false,
isSelected: []
}
},
methods: {
// 当点击checkbox时,先触发click事件。打印数据,然后,才把checbox的value值传给model,
// 使用setTimeout是用伪异步的方式去执行这段代码
nextBtn: function () {
var self = this
setTimeout(function () {
console.log(self.isSelected)
}, 0)
}
}
}
默认复选框是全选状态,也可以取消某一个状态,至少选择4个选项才可以点击下一步。这个要怎么实现啊
这是选择两项之后控制台输出的